China Establishes Solar and Biogas Pilot Projects at Malawi Universities

Narrative

Full Description

Project narrative

In 2011, China pledged to assist Malawi in setting up solar and biogas pilot projects at universities. The Chinese will install demonstration projects to help train renewable-energy engineers. Natural Resources, Energy, and Environment Minister Grain Malunga praised the pledge and said that the projects will be able to generate a total of 90 MW and train renewable-energy engineers. The current status of these projects and their value cannot be determined.
